WebClinical definition. the inability of the heart to pump blood throughout the body, leading to congestion and decreased perfusion. systolic dysfunction. loss of contractile strength and results in low ejection fraction (< 45%) diastolic dysfunction. impairment in filling of the heart and often has a normal ejection fraction. WebDec 23, 2024 · Heart failure (HF) is a complex clinical syndrome that results from either functional or structural impairment of ventricles resulting in symptomatic left ventricle (LV) dysfunction. The symptoms come from an inadequate cardiac output, failing to keep up with the metabolic demands of the body. Iron deficiency occurs in approximately 50% of heart failure (HF) patients and is associated with reductions in functional capacity, quality of life, and life expectancy, independent of the presence of anemia or left ventricular ejection fraction (LVEF). 1 In addition to its impact on erythropoiesis and oxygen delivery, iron deficiency … simple rocky horror costume

Historically, it has been referred to as idiopathic hypertrophic subaortic stenosis. HOCM is a significant cause of sudden cardiac death in young people, including well-trained athletes, affecting men and women equally across all races.
